EDITORS COMMENTS
This print titled "Styles of Masonry" takes us on a journey through the rich history of architectural craftsmanship. Captured by an English School artist in the 20th century, this image is part of a private collection and was originally featured in The Harmsworth Encyclopedia around 1922. The photograph showcases various styles of masonry that have shaped our built environment over time. From ashlar to rubble, each style represents a different technique and aesthetic approach. The lithographic print beautifully highlights the intricate details such as rebated joints, moulded edges, squared coursed stones, and random rubble walls. As we delve into this visual encyclopedia of knowledge, we discover the importance of materials like cement mortar and ashlar bands in creating sturdy structures. Split flint rock-faced quoins add texture while drafted margins and dressed stones demonstrate meticulous craftsmanship. Notably, window openings with lintels are skillfully incorporated into these masonry designs. The vermiculated work adds an artistic touch to facades while punched faces create depth and character.
